Tips On Choosing Light And Medium Duty Industrial Casters And Wheels

By Frank Wallace


It is good to note that not every caster will be perfect for material-handling needs. Many factors are to be considered during the selection process. They include presence or absence of brakes, type of wheel, revolve or fixed, and load capacity of the caster. The world of light and medium duty industrial casters and wheels is complicated, and the purchasing process requires guidance of an experienced service provider. Rush and uninformed decision-making leads to purchase of substandard products, which have a short lifespan.

Having a clear and precise understanding of what your job entails determines the type of caster roll that is selected. Wrong rolls are uncomfortable, and produce disastrous outcomes. Carpeted hallways needs smooth types. Hard ones should be used for hard surfaces such as cement, and concrete. Gravel and sand are rough, and requires rolls, which possess larger footprints. Pneumatic wheels contain larger footprints that enhance their strength and speed.

Sinking and ruts are problems that are eliminated by advocating for those that have bigger footprints. The floor is damaged when rough and poor quality wheels are used. The caster becomes hard to roll, and calls for use of much energy. To make sure the floor retains its original status or else its lifespan increases, the right type of rolls should be used. This will reduce the level of energy require to pull the cart around.

Extreme temperatures create good conditions for wear, tear, and rust accumulation. Greasing with a lubricant that is resistant to extreme temperatures is recommendable. The type of brake that is installed determines the roll efficiency. The brakes come in different styles and diverse configuration. The swivel is held in place by pressing the directional lock brake. The rotation is prevented when the wheel brake is held tightly. Stop brakes perform the two functions. Some breaks are positioned at the wheels; they are automated to avoid tread wear that interferes with braking system.

An institution can go for the Shepherd Z series. They are designed to have a double ball bearing channel structure, and labyrinth tunnel to ensure moisture and dirt is kept out. Both directional and total locks are incorporated. Durability status can be increased by advocating for those, which are made of stainless steel.

Making a decision on whether to use fixed or swivel caster is imperative. The swivel ones allow the cart to move sideways and maneuver with ease. On the other hand, fixed type will move in a hallway comfortably without risking damaging the walls when it slip sideways.
